Caltrain
Local, limited stop, Baby Bullet
Fare zone: 3
Caltrain ticket machines and a 10-ride ticket validator are located on each platform.
This station features side platforms. Walk across the tracks at either end of the station to get from one platform to another.
- Northbound platform: to San Francisco
- Southbound platform: to San Jose/Gilroy

Parking
Parking is available by the southbound platform. The parking by the southbound platform is accessible from Merrill Street.
Parking requires a $2 daily fee or a Caltrain monthly parking permit. Beginning Nov. 17, 2008, remember the stall number and pay the fee at a Caltrain ticket machine on the platforms.
Free on street parking is available on Alma Street by the northbound platform.
Bicycle
This station features bike racks and a shared bicycle shed near the southbound platform. Call Caltrain 650-508-6350 for information on access to the shed.
